Abstract

An indicia display device formed from a single piece of paper stock comprising a rotatable wheel element having indicia fixed thereon, a circular pocket for pivotlessly and rotatably mounting the rotatable wheel element in the circular pocket, and a viewing opening through which indicia on the wheel element are selectively visible.
